As evocative, patient, and singular as the movie itself, composer Steven Price's score for director Alfonso Cuaron's award-winning astronaut drama Gravity eschews the usual Hollywood soundtrack tropes like thundering percussion and carefully timed orchestral bursts for a more nuanced vision that reflects the sound vacuum that is outer space. Price was originally only slated to spend a few weeks with Curaron as a musical advisor, but as the days progressed, his increasingly diverse template of sounds convinced the director to hire him to compose the score. Gravity would go on to earn Price an Academy Award nomination. ~ James Christopher Monger, Rovi
